How to measure ring size at home

METHOD 1
Use an Existing Ring to Find Your Size
Step 1:
Choose a ring that already fits well on the finger where you want to wear the new ring.
Step 2:
Measure the inside diameter of the ring in millimetres using a ruler, not including the thickness of the ring itself.
Step 3:
Use a the Ring Size Chart above to match the diameter measurement to the corresponding ring size.

METHOD 2
Measure Your Finger
Step 1:
Wrap a piece of string or paper around the base of your finger so it fits snugly but not too tight.
Step 2:
Mark where the ends overlap, then lay it flat and measure the length in millimetres.
Step 3:
Use this measurement (your finger's circumference) to find your ring size using our Ring Size Chart.
